The public elementary schools with the highest share of Asian students in Monroe County, Wisconsin

9 public elementary schools in Monroe County, Wisconsin appear in this ranking of the public elementary schools with the highest share of Asian students, ranked by the share of students who are Asian, from federal NCES enrollment data. Sparta Montessori School leads the list at 2.5%, against a median of 0.8% across the ranked schools.
